Indira Gandhi National Forest Academy

IGNFA is currently functioning as a staff college for the officers of the Indian Forest Service (IFS).

The 1100 acres campus is bounded by the river Tons in the north and Chakrata road on the south.

Large parts of the campus are still covered with natural forest and dense experimental plantations.

The campus is situated at an altitude of 670 m. above mean sea level and receives over 200 cm of rainfall annually.

The hostels, guest house, auditorium and playgrounds of the academy are also located in the campus, whereas the housing colony for the faculty and staff is located on Chakrata road opposite the New Forest campus.
